Course Content

• Introduction to Herbal Remedies and Stroke Recovery
• Understanding Stroke: Types, Symptoms, and Pathophysiology
• Herbal Remedies for Neurological Function: Neuroprotective Herbs and their Mechanisms
• Herbal Remedies for Cognitive Improvement Post-Stroke: Memory and Focus Support
• Managing Post-Stroke Complications with Herbal Medicine: Spasticity, Depression, and Pain Relief
• Dietary Considerations and Herbal Interactions: Nutritional Support for Stroke Recovery
• Safe and Ethical Practices in Herbal Medicine: Dosage, Contraindications, and Interactions
• Case Studies: Successful Applications of Herbal Remedies in Stroke Recovery
• Herbal Remedy Preparation and Administration
• Assessment and Evaluation of Herbal Treatment Efficacy in Stroke Patients
